gpt4 book ai didi

python - 如何在 POST 请求的负载中使用 OR 条件?

转载 作者:行者123 更新时间:2023-12-01 02:35:36 26 4
gpt4 key购买 nike

我正在使用 Python-Eve REST API,并且我想使用 POST 进行阅读。我想在查询有效负载中使用 OR 条件,例如:

{"id":1 or "id":2}.

这样我就能得到所有 id = 1id = 2 的响应。

我使用 SQLALCHEMY 作为我的数据库。

最佳答案

只需使用列表作为该键的值,使用 python 列表就可以轻松实现。

有效负载 = {
“id”:[1, 2]
...
}

如果任何“id”为零或 NoneType,则可以使用此条件。

variable_1 = None
variable_1 = 3

payload = {
"id": variable_1 or variable2
}

#payload becomes like this

payload = {
"id": 3
}

关于python - 如何在 POST 请求的负载中使用 OR 条件?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/46273245/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com